The process from here
Permission has been granted, usually subject to conditions listed on the decision notice, some of which must be discharged before work starts. The decision notice on the council portal sets out exactly what was approved.
Work must normally begin within three years of the decision or the permission lapses. Neighbours cannot appeal a grant; challenging one means judicial review of how the decision was made, within tight time limits.

How this application type works
A full application seeks permission for a complete, detailed proposal in one go: siting, design, access and landscaping are all fixed at this stage. It is the standard route for new buildings, conversions and changes of use. The statutory target is eight weeks for smaller schemes and thirteen weeks for major development, though complex cases often take longer by agreement.
